Dhak Dhak .. Dhak Dhak lifeline of mumbai

Ok Bye see you tomorrow in 9:4, no yaar tomorrow I will be a bit late will catch 9:29 ok then, bye. Oh no the 10.13 local is cancelled, will have to take 10:15 from platform no 3 today. Please pay your attention; the 9:14 local from platform no 2 will leave from platform no 3 today, inconvenience caused to the passenger is regretted….


Confused?? well, I Guess you are the lucky one, not having to take pains to travel by mumbai local train to reach your work place. Dhak Dhak Dhak Dhak …..YES mumbai local trains are lifeline of every mumbaite who has to travel daily to reach his her workplace.


Have you ever given a thought how much more will this local train survive? NO!!!


Well!! I have traveled in local trains since past 4 years and here are some genuine advice from me Happy the great!!! lol :)


Always Crowded - However empty the train will be ladies please travel by ladies compartment only!! Well if you can afford travel by 1st class.


Once I, my hubby dear and one friend after watching a movie were to come back by local train from churchgate to goregaon(around 50-55 minutes journey), the train being full empty we were so happy and all three of us got in general compartment, we were busy talking and by the time dadar (mid way) came, the train was jam packed and my hubby dear has to take care of two girls was very tensed ( not that I and our friend were relaxed) somehow we could get down I at goregaon and both of them at malad. Friend dear also dropped her cotton world bag with the new shirt in it.


Dirty - Please keep the station/train clean.


I know you must be saying it’s easy to say than to implement but believe me I always put the trash in the dustbin (if I am lucky to find one on the platform), in my pocket or purse and even ask my friends to do so. I dare not give advice to an unknown person else … bhagwan bachaee(please don’t even try giving advice to a not known person, don’t blame me later). You will see people dropping rubbish, spitting here and there, making the platform and trains dirty and I m sure u will be cursing them. When you do the same they will curse you for sure.


Check Your Ticket - Please make a point to check your Coupon validating machine (CVM) print / ticket / money before leaving the ticket window.


It has happened with me so many times that now my hubby calls me a jinx. If I use CVM then the print time will be wrong and I will get caught. If I buy a ticket the print wont be proper, just some or the other problem. So you better check your ticket before starting your journey.


<<>>Few of the many other problems with our platforms and our trains:<<>>


1. Long Queue for tickets, start your journey 15 minutes before.


2. the polish walas make walking difficult on a crowded platform.


3. No proper ventilations in some platforms like Churchgate, will feel suffocated at times.


4. Sometimes the announcements that the train will be late or the train will come in another platform will be after the train has arrived.


5. no dustbins for throwing trash.


6. canteen and snacks are horrible, don’t try even if you are dying ;-)


7. Loo smells like hell, if urgent natures call need to attend then a small piece of advice, hold your breath as long as possible.


<<>> Did You Know ? <<>>


- the halt time of a train on each station is less than 1 minute.


- people travel in opposite direction of their destination to get a seat.


- ladies buy and cut vegetables on their way home.


- small kids less than 10 years of age will be selling keychains, hair clips, novels…..


- people in virar local are not allowed to get down at any platform before borivalli.


- theres a train every 3 minutes on each track.


<<>> Its not that bad.Infact it’s the Life Line of mumbai <<>>


- More than 15 lacs passengers commute daily and reach their respective destinations on time.


- It’s the fastest means of travel.


- Its probably the Cheapest ( having made the monthly/quarterly.. pass)


I hope and pray that the mumbai rail authority takes this seriously and do something about all the necessary problems and this lifeline never die.


So guys although you may think Mumbai Local Trains to be the worst its still the best. enjoy your journey and if you are coming to just visit mumbai do travel by local else you haven’t seen mumbai yet… hey don’t travel at the peak time (8:30 am to 11 am and 5 pm to 8 pm) else don’t blame me later you asked us to try….ha ha ha
